Jakob Hasse 4dd88329c1 [esp_rom]: Partially buildable for linux
The following files have been ported:
* esp_rom_crc.h
* esp_rom_sys.h
* esp_rom_efuse.h (mostly no-ops)
* esp_rom_md5.h

Integrated Linux-based rom implementation into log
and NVS component.

Added brief host tests for ROM to ensure basic
consistency on Linux.

Added ROM printf host unit tests.

Temporarily added reset reason for Linux in ROM.

idf_build_get_property(target IDF_TARGET)
set(include_dirs "include" "include/${target}")
set(private_required_comp "")
set(sources "")
if(target STREQUAL "linux")
list(APPEND sources "${target}/esp_rom_sys.c"
"${target}/esp_rom_crc.c"
"${target}/esp_rom_md5.c"
"${target}/esp_rom_efuse.c")
else()
list(APPEND include_dirs "${target}")
list(APPEND sources "patches/esp_rom_crc.c"
"patches/esp_rom_sys.c"
"patches/esp_rom_uart.c")
list(APPEND private_required_comp soc hal)
endif()
if(CONFIG_IDF_TARGET_ARCH_XTENSA)
list(APPEND sources "patches/esp_rom_longjmp.S")
endif()
idf_component_register(SRCS ${sources}
INCLUDE_DIRS ${include_dirs}
PRIV_REQUIRES ${private_required_comp})
# Append a target linker script at the target-specific path,
# only the 'name' part is different for each script
function(rom_linker_script name)
target_linker_script(${COMPONENT_LIB} INTERFACE "${target}/ld/${target}.rom.${name}.ld")
endfunction()
if(target STREQUAL "linux")
# We need to disable some warnings due to the ROM code's printf implementation
if(${CMAKE_CXX_COMPILER_VERSION} GREATER "7.0.0") # TODO: clang compatibility
target_compile_options(${COMPONENT_LIB} PUBLIC -Wimplicit-fallthrough=0 -Wno-shift-count-overflow)
endif()
else()
target_linker_script(${COMPONENT_LIB} INTERFACE "${target}/ld/${target}.rom.ld")
rom_linker_script("api")
rom_linker_script("libgcc")
endif()
